A sequel to HBO's award-winning film The Gathering Storm, Thaddeus O'Sullivan's Into the Storm stars Brendan Gleeson as the intrepid British leader whose fiery rhetoric inspired Allied forces to fight back against Hitler's Germany to with everything they've got. As the flames of war spread throughout Europe, Winston Churchill rose to the call and became a national hero, disregarding the detrimental effects his actions had on both his political career and his marriage to lifelong supporter Clemmie (Janet McTeer) in a single-minded effort to defeat one of history's greatest tyrants. ~ Jason Buchanan, Rovi

This sequel to the award-winning film The Gathering Storm offers an intimate look at the making of a nation's hero, when Churchill was at his most commanding and effective. It shows how his prowess as a great wartime leader ultimately undermined his political career and threatened his marriage.
